Construction of Conference Centre
Construction of Conference Centre, at Nottingham University, England.
Size: 6000px × 4000px
Location: Triumph Road, Lenton, Nottingham, England.
Photo credit: © Chris Whiteman / Alamy / Afripics
License: Royalty Free
Model Released: No
Keywords: architecture, building, center, centre, conference, construction, england, horizontal, nottingham, university